Appeal by the plaintiff from an order of the Supreme Court, Richmond County, dated September 11, 2013. The appeal was perfected on April 8, 2014.

On the Court's own motion, it is

ORDERED that the parties show cause before this Court why an order should or should not be entered dismissing the appeal on the ground that the order dated September 11, 2013, is not appealable as of right (see CPLR 5701[b][1]), and leave to appeal has not been granted, by filing an affidavit or affirmation on that issue with the Clerk of this Court on or before May 9, 204; and it is further,

ORDERED that the time for the defendant-respondent and the nonparty-respondent to serve and file their respective briefs is enlarged until 30 days after this Court determines whether the appeal shall be dismissed; and it is further,

ORDERED that the Clerk of this Court, or her designee, shall serve a copy of this order to show cause on the parties by regular mail.
